Will economy drive CC, Teixeira to New York? Interesting angle into free agency with CC Sabathia - and, by extension, Mark Teixeira. Will the economy drive the top pitcher and hitter in this free agent class? It has happened in the past, as outlined by Newsday columnist Ken Davidoff. The Major League Players’ Association is said to have applied some degree of pressure on Jim Thome a few years back to take a larger contract to keep salaries escalating during tough economic times.
